Understanding Windows Server 2025 Client Access Licences (Cals) For Companies.
The deployment of a Windows server 2025 represents an important leap for expanding companies, transforming the network from peer-to–peer computers to a centrally controlled IT infrastructure. The transition could be expensive and the most frequent mistake is to overlook the Client Access Licenses. These are not optional; they constitute a technical and legal foundation of the Microsoft server ecosystem. Inability to license access for clients correctly can result in the IT project to go off track, result in severe penalties for compliance when audited, and create a series of dependencies affecting everything from operating systems for desktops to security and productivity applications. This guide provides 10 interconnected concepts that are crucial for every business to know when preparing for Windows Server 2020. It shows how server licenses affect your entire desktop environment and the legality of it.
1. The Basic Principle is: The Server License is Just the Entry Fee.
When you purchase a `windows server 2025" license, you're purchasing the right to install and run the server application on a virtual or physical computer. Importantly, this license doesn't grant users or devices the right of connection. The right to connect is purchased separately using the CALs. It's similar to renting the stage and venue for a concert. You then need the Cal (a ticket) for each individual (User CAL) or device (Device CAL) who will be allowed to see the show, whether they're listening actively or just sitting back in the back.

3. Modelling your workforce difference between the device CAL and user CAL.
This is a decision based on financials. A User License permits one user to use all of their devices such as their laptop, desktop and tablet to connect to the server. A Device CAL permits a particular device (e.g. an office shared workstation on the floor of a factory) that can be used by a number of users. Your usage patterns will help determine the most cost-effective option. Utilizing User CALs is more efficient when you have a mobile workforce that uses multiple devices. Device CALs will be cheaper in situations where shift workers use a limited number of dedicated terminals. Model your actual use. You can mix the types however this can make management more difficult.
4. Windows 11 Home Is Technically and legally incompatible.
Windows 11 Home machines cannot join traditional Active Directory Domains, which is a fundamental characteristic of Windows Server. It would be a licensing violation even if there were an alternative solution. Every client device that requires authentication against a service or leveraging them (such as file shares, print queues) must adhere to this condition. Windows 11 Pro Enterprise or Education editions are required to run the "windows 2025" server. This makes purchasing a `windows 11 home key` for any business machine a dead-end investment if future server deployment is even possible.

7. Alternative License for Public Access Using "External Connector".
CALs are only applicable to your internal devices and users. If you need to provide server access to external users (e.g. customers who log into a web portal hosted on your server, anonymous FTP users) it is not possible to use CALs for them. Windows Server External Connectors (EC) are required. It is a license which connects to the server and allows unlimited access for non-authentic users from outside. This will avoid a massive violation of the law when you deploy services that are available to the general public.
8. CALs may be version-specific however, they're also compatible with new versions.
You buy CALs that are specific to a particular server version (e.g. Windows Server 2025). They are legal to access servers running that version or any previous version. So 2025 CALs will allow you to access a server that is running in 2025 or 2022. They will not work with future versions. It is necessary to purchase a new set CALs when you upgrade to Windows Server 2029. Budgeting for the long-term IT should include this.
9. Virtualization and CALs. The "Every Access" rule.
Virtualized environments have the identical CAL requirements, but based solely on access. The VM is not included. If 50 users will be using a file-sharing service that is run in a Windows Server virtualized 2025 instance, you'll need 50 User Licenses (or enough Device Licenses to protect the devices they access). The number of server virtual machines you manage doesn't directly add up the CALs required as it's the amount or users who access these VMs. This helps avoid over-spending for complicated virtual configurations.
